چکیده مقاله:
IntroductionExtracellular matrix (ECM)- derived scaffolds can physically influence stem cells niche, proliferation, and differentiation and present a promising approach in regenerative medicine.ObjectivesHerein, the effects of decellularized lung tissue (DLT) on proliferation and chondrogenic properties of MSCs have been assessed.MethodsDecontaminated DLT scaffolds were transferred into plates and exposed to the medium. MSCs were seeded at a density of 5 *104 cells on the surface of DLT. To induce chondrogenesis, the medium was replaced with chondrogenic supplemented medium. Cell proliferation and differentiation were assessed using Alcian blue and Immunostaning.ResultsOur results showed that DLT enhance the cell viability of MSCs. Alcian blue and immunostaining confirmed that DLT ameliorate the chondrogenesis when compared with tissue culture plate.ConclusionDecellularization of lung tissue seems to be a good tool to proliferation and differentiation of MSCs
